AI Breakdown

At a glance

The Catalyst 9X3 is a genuine NHL pro-spec stick at a bargain price, while the HZRDUS 7X5 is a noticeably lighter performance stick with way more curve options and flex choices. The Catalyst locks you into one flex and curve pattern, but the HZRDUS gives you six flex options across three blade patterns, making it much easier to dial in your exact preference.

Pick the True Catalyst 9X3 Pro Stock B. Pachal

  • You want an authentic NHL-used build at the lowest price point
  • You already know you like mid-kick sticks and don't need options
  • You're a stronger player who can handle pro-spec stiffness

Pick the True HZRDUS 7X5

  • Weight matters to you (400g is genuinely light for this category)
  • You want flexibility to try different flex options or curves before committing
  • You prioritize shot accuracy and puck control over raw power
  • You need to experiment to find your ideal setup without buying multiple sticks
